I am unable to access the “Plans” sub-tab in the HivePress settings, which prevents me from creating or managing my paid listing plans. This issue occurs even though the “HivePress Paid Listings” extension is installed and active.
Steps to reproduce
- Navigate to the WordPress dashboard.
- Click on HivePress in the left-hand menu.
- Go to Settings.
- Click on the Listings tab.
Actual result
The sub-tabs under “Listings” only show “General,” “Categories,” and “Attributes.” The “Plans” sub-tab is completely missing from the menu, making it impossible to access the plan configuration options.
Expected result
I expect to see a “Plans” sub-tab alongside “General,” “Categories,” and “Attributes” under HivePress > Settings > Listings.
Extra details
- I have confirmed that the HivePress Paid Listings extension is installed and active.
- I have tried deactivating and reactivating the plugin.
- I have uninstalled and reinstalled both the core HivePress plugin and the Paid Listings extension.
- I have checked for JavaScript errors by opening the browser console (
F12), but no errors appear when navigating to the settings page. - I have tried using different browsers and incognito mode, and the tab is still missing.
- I have temporarily switched my theme to a default WordPress theme (e.g., Twenty Twenty-Four), but the issue persists, so it does not appear to be a theme conflict.
This seems to be a conflict with another plugin that prevents the Paid Listings extension from loading the “Plans” tab. I am unsure which plugin it is, as the conflict is not visible in the console.
